St. Francis Welcomes James Williams - New Hospitalist
Cape Girardeau, Missouri - Saint Francis Healthcare System welcomes hospitalists Trae Brotherton III, DO; Chad McCormick, MD; and James Williams, DO, as new Saint Francis Medical Partners. They join 11 other hospitalists in providing expert, dedicated care to hospitalized patients at the Medical Center.
 
Brotherton, a Jackson native, earned his medical degree from A.T. Still University Kirksville College of Osteopathic Medicine in Kirksville, Mo. He completed his internal medicine residency at the University of Missouri Health Care in Columbia, Mo. He holds a wide variety of clinical interests, including hematology and infectious diseases, which is why he chose a physician role that allows him to treat the whole patient.

McCormick, a Kelso native, earned his medical degree from the University of Missouri School of Medicine in Columbia, Mo. He later completed his internal medicine/pediatrics residency at the University of Missouri Health Care in Columbia, Mo. His clinical interests include critical care, pediatrics, infectious diseases and internal medicine.

Williams, a Cape Girardeau native, earned his medical degree from Kansas City University of Medicine and Biosciences in Kansas City, Mo. He completed his internship and residency in internal medicine at Northeast Regional Medical Center in Kirksville, Mo. His clinical interests include helping patients manage chronic disease, diabetes and high blood pressure, as well as sepsis management.

“We are happy to welcome these three physicians back to Southeast Missouri, where they grew up,” says Steven C. Bjelich, FACHE-D, President and Chief Executive Officer, Saint Francis Healthcare System. “They will now be part of a team that is committed to reducing stay length, lowering costs and improving care for patients.”

Hospitalists are doctors at Saint Francis Medical Center who focus on the general medical care of hospitalized patients. Available 24 hours a day, seven days a week, Medical Center hospitalists are dedicated to coordinating and managing the healthcare needs of each patient from admission to discharge. Hospitalists help ensure a seamless continuum of care among primary care doctors, physician specialists and inpatient care providers.

Justin Winkler Names Director of Revenue Cycle for St. Francis
Cape Girardeau, Missouri - Saint Francis Healthcare System announces the appointment of Justin Winkler, MBA, as the director of revenue cycle.  

Winkler is responsible for maintaining and enhancing the revenue cycle process, including patient accounting, billing, collections, registration, scheduling and vendor management for the Medical Center and all physician offices. 

He has been with Saint Francis since 2012, where he served as the practice manager for Cape Cardiology Group and the Heart Valve Center. In 2015, he took on additional management responsibilities of Poplar Bluff Neurology Specialists and in 2016, he assumed management of the cardiac and vascular electrodiagnostics department.  

Winkler has a bachelor’s and a master’s degree from Southeast Missouri State University.

The American Red Cross is urging all eligible donors to make an appointment to give blood or platelets this summer. While the need for blood and platelets remains constant throughout the summer, the Red Cross experiences a drastic decline in new donors, and current donors often delay giving due to summer vacation plans. Last summer, nearly one-third fewer new blood donors came out to give than during the rest of the year. Many schools where blood drives are held and where new donors give are out of session during the summer months.

Blood and platelet donations often do not keep pace with hospital demand during the summer months, but every day there are thousands of lives to help save. Right now, blood and platelet donations are being distributed to hospitals faster than donations are coming in.

*Every two seconds, someone in the U.S. needs blood.

*The Red Cross must collect nearly 14,000 blood donations every day to meet the needs of patients at approximately 2,600 hospitals across the country.

Eligible donors of all blood types are needed to make a donation appointment now and help sustain a sufficient community blood supply.

*Donating blood is a relatively safe and easy process, and only takes about an hour.

*Scheduling an appointment is easy and fast through the Blood Donor App, online at redcrossblood.org or by calling 1-800-RED CROSS (1-800-733-2767).

*Donors of all blood types are needed to help save lives.

 Individuals who are 17 years of age in most states (16 with parental consent where allowed by state law), weigh at least 110 pounds and are in generally good health may be eligible to donate blood. High school students and other donors 18 years of age and younger also have to meet certain height and weight requirements.

U.S. News & World Report Honors St. Francis for Joint Replacement Excellence
U.S. NEWS & WORLD REPORT HONORS SAINT FRANCIS 
FOR JOINT REPLACEMENT EXCELLENCE 

Cape Girardeau, Missouri - On Tuesday, U.S. News & World Report named Saint Francis Medical Center a “High Performing Hospital” for both hip replacement and knee replacement, the only hospital in the region recognized with this designation. To earn this prestigious honor, Saint Francis’ Center for Joint Replacement & Revision performed significantly higher than the national average in three key areas for both joint replacement procedures.

High Performing Hospital Methodology 

Hospital rankings were based on demonstrated success in three healthcare-related areas:

Outcomes: measureable results of a program’s patient care and quality-of-life improvement

Process: how well a hospital goes about its day-to-day care delivery through best practices  

Structure: resources such as number of nurses, specialties, accreditations and certifications

“Our Center for Joint Replacement & Revision goes above and beyond for its patients,” says Steven C. Bjelich, FACHE-D, President and Chief Executive Officer of Saint Francis Healthcare System. “To receive recognition like this is a testament to the talents of our orthopedic surgeons, state-of-the-art facilities, knowledgeable staff and program best practices.”
